Byline: Sid Hartman; Staff Writer
In their five seasons together with thh Vikings, Daunte Culpepper and Randy Moss combined for 53 touchdown passes, 10th best in league history for a quarterback-receiver combination.
But Culpepper ultimately helped Vikings owner Red McCombs decide to make the decision to trade Moss.
Culpepper and Moss are very good friends, and Culpepper counseled Moss when there were controversies, like when Moss walked off the field before the game against the Redkins was over. But at the Pro Bowl, Culpepper said he thought it might be time for Moss to be moved to another team.
